Just curious but why would someone spray and backroll when they can just roll initially? It would seem less work with masking to just roll 2 coats. Does it leave less stipple with the spray or something?
@MMPRECISIONPAINTING
@MMPRECISIONPAINTING 9 месяцев назад
It leaves no stipple with spraying. If you spray it on and need to touch it up at anytime you'll need to spray on the touch ups or it will flash and not match. I spray it on to save the time and hassle of dipping the roller and transferring it from bucket to wall, plus moving the five around.

Okay so I looked through all of the comments and didn’t see my question to save you time. My question is how often do you back roll? Will you do it for each coat or just the final one? Do you back roll if you are using a high build primer? Any issues I should watch out for if I am spraying an 18’ tall entry walls with a room that measures 6’ x 12’. Thanks for your time.
@MMPRECISIONPAINTING
@MMPRECISIONPAINTING 4 года назад
Yes, I always backroll, even with high build primer. I also backroll on every coat. Backrolling accounts for several variables. One: It allows you to really work the primer into the substrate/wall. 2: It allows you to apply an even coat on each respective coat. 3: It saves on material costs by way of example 2 above, to save you on cost of material/paint. 4: It allows you to touch up with a roller instead of having to break out an airless. This is due to the fact that the stippling, however subtle, makes a difference in the final color. The sheen and possibly color of a coat that is sprayed on will be different than a coat that has been rolled. So if you or the homeowners ever have to do touch ups, it would be best to use the same method you used when originally applying the paint. Given that most homeowners don't own an airless, I generally backroll. That being said, I don't always backroll. If it's my own home and It's a small space, then I will sometimes skip the steps, while realizing that I have sacrificed all the benefits listed above for the sake of speed. As for larger walls, there shouldn't be a problem. Make sure you have an extension pole, and maybe grab an 18 inch roller to cover more ground quickly and try to keep a wet edge. Hope this helps.

when back rolling, on the very first pass, do I need to put paint on the roller first?
@MMPRECISIONPAINTING
@MMPRECISIONPAINTING 5 лет назад
You don't have to. I normally don't. I just put a little extra on the wall at first and my roller gets loaded pretty fast. I'll reduce the amount of paint I spray on as I go, as the roller becomes more and more loaded. You will eventually reach a point where your roller will be so loaded that you have to unload it by doing a section without spraying, just roll it on, to prevent too much paint being applied. Hi M&M PRECISION, i got the same sprayer as you Graco 390, on new drywall on the ceilling, once the primer is sprayed if i use flat white paint do you think i need to cross spray my ceilling ? I mean spray in a direction and dont wait until the coat get dry and spray in the opposite direction. To be sure to avoid lap mark, do you do that ? What is the best way ? Thanks for your help, i like your video! What can you recommand me for brand of paint at sherwin-william ? I live in Canada.
@MMPRECISIONPAINTING
@MMPRECISIONPAINTING 4 года назад
Fortunately when dealing with flat paint lap marks become less of an issue. It matters whether or not the ceiling is textured etc. So just to cover the worst case scenario, I am going to assume you have the basic level 5 finish and want to avoid lap marks. In that situation, I normally just ensure that I overlap at 50 percent and that I stay consistent with that. Given the ceilings orientation it is less apt to drip, so you can pretty confidently put it on thick. If you are going to backroll, then I would suggest two opposing passes. 2nd coat should be started in same location as the 1st coat was started and same pattern used, just in opposite direction.
